OpenAPI Specification

engineering-platform-load-balancer-healthcheck-events-api-openapi.yml Raw ↑
openapi: 3.2.0
info:
  description: 'To get started using Cloudflare''s products and services via the API, refer to [how to interact with Cloudflare](https://developers.cloudflare.com/fundamentals/basic-tasks/interact-with-cloudflare/), which covers using tools like [Terraform](https://developers.cloudflare.com/terraform/#cloudflare-terraform) and the [official SDKs](https://developers.cloudflare.com/fundamentals/api/reference/sdks/) to maintain your Cloudflare resources.


    Using the Cloudflare API requires authentication so that Cloudflare knows who is making requests and what permissions you have. Create an API token to grant access to the API to perform actions.


    To create an API token, from the Cloudflare dashboard, go to My Profile > API Tokens and select Create Token. For more information on how to create and troubleshoot API tokens, refer to

    our [API fundamentals](https://developers.cloudflare.com/fundamentals/api/).


    Totally new to Cloudflare? [Start here](https://developers.cloudflare.com/fundamentals/get-started/).'
  license:
    name: BSD-3-Clause
    url: https://opensource.org/licenses/BSD-3-Clause
  title: APIs.io Engineering Platform Cloudflare Load Balancer Healthcheck Events API
  version: 4.0.0
tags:
- name: Load Balancer Healthcheck Events
paths:
  /user/load_balancing_analytics/events:
    get:
      description: List origin health changes.
      operationId: load-balancer-healthcheck-events-list-healthcheck-events
      parameters:
      - in: query
        name: until
        schema:
          $ref: '#/components/schemas/load-balancing_until'
      - in: query
        name: pool_name
        schema:
          $ref: '#/components/schemas/load-balancing_pool_name'
      - in: query
        name: origin_healthy
        schema:
          $ref: '#/components/schemas/load-balancing_origin_healthy'
      - in: query
        name: pool_id
        schema:
          $ref: '#/components/schemas/load-balancing_schemas-identifier'
      - in: query
        name: since
        schema:
          description: Start date and time of requesting data period in the ISO8601 format.
          example: '2016-11-11T12:00:00Z'
          format: date-time
          type: string
      - in: query
        name: origin_name
        schema:
          description: The name for the origin to filter.
          example: primary-dc-1
          type: string
      - in: query
        name: pool_healthy
        schema:
          default: true
          description: If true, filter events where the pool status is healthy. If false, filter events where the pool status is unhealthy.
          example: true
          type: boolean
      responses:
        4XX:
          content:
            application/json:
              schema:
                allOf:
                - $ref: '#/components/schemas/load-balancing_components-schemas-response_collection'
                - $ref: '#/components/schemas/load-balancing_api-response-common-failure'
          description: List Healthcheck Events response failure
        '200':
          content:
            application/json:
              schema:
                $ref: '#/components/schemas/load-balancing_components-schemas-response_collection'
          description: List Healthcheck Events response
      security:
      - api_email: []
        api_key: []
        api_token: []
      summary: APIs.io Engineering Platform List Healthcheck Events
      tags:
      - Load Balancer Healthcheck Events
      x-api-token-group:
      - 'Load Balancing: Monitors and Pools Read'
